Pumpkin Spice 

One of the easiest ways to transition a bright, grown-out blonde into a trendy color for fall—add a little pumpkin spice! The warm and shimmery tones will spice up prelightened hair for a seasonal blend.

  • Formula A (regrowth):

    Schwarzkopf Professional BLONDME Bond Enforcing Premium Lightener 9+ + 7-volume developer

     

  • Formula B (money piece):

    Schwarzkopf Professional IGORA ROYAL Permanent Color Creme 9.5-17 + 7-volume developer

     

  • Formula C (midlengths & ends):

    IGORA ROYAL Permanent Color Creme 7-77 + 7-volume developer

     

  • Formula D (toner):

    IGORA ROYAL Permanent Color Creme 7-77 + 0-00 + 0-55 + Schwarzkopf Profressiona; IGORA ColorWorx Orange + 7-volume developer

     

  • Formula E:

    Schwarzkopf Professional Chroma ID Bonding Color Mask Orange

 

 

Glossy Copper Tones

If a client loves the PSL tones they’re seeing, but doesn’t want to commit to all-out ginger, try warming up their balayage with a copper gloss. Placement tip: We’re seeing a focus of brightness around the face frame and through the ends with a deeper base.

Wine 

Whether you’re a cab sav, merlot or pinot noir person—we can all agree there’s a wine for everyone. That goes for hair color, too! The key to making wine-stained tones POP: Place the red or purple tones against a rich, dark base for a romantic blend!

Warm Balayage

Clients are pulling away from icy, ashy tones and requesting something a bit warmer for the cooler months. Pumpkin, buttery gold and auburn tones are at the top of the request list this season!

Bronze

Think of hair color with a skincare approach—add shimmery, bronze tones to your client’s canvas for a dewy effect. Whether you choose warm or sandy tones, focus on creating glossy shine for light brunettes.

Coffee Tones 

It might be PSL season, but ALL coffee tones are a fall favorite—think rich, dark bases with creamy blonde tones and a LOT of dimension. Add some caramel for a dreamy blend that maintains depth.

Brunette Fall-ayage 

The best way to turn brunettes into loyal clients is this: Instead of simply touching up their darker tones, show up with ideas for transitioning them between seasons with balayage and toning. To avoid brass, try flash toning brunette hair with black (yes, black!).

Dark Chocolate 

Whether you’re going for an all-over rich color or adding bright caramel pieces, chocolatey brunettes are a seasonal fave. The secret to dimensional brunettes? Avoid over-foiling and ensure there is enough depth.

Color Block

The bold ’90s money piece was everywhere this year and our Gen Z clients love the punky pop of color, but are looking for more creativity with placement. During the consultation, create a game plan for where you want to color block: Pops throughout the fringe, the nape or other cool places to create contrast.
